Ditch Repair in Atlanta, GA
Ditch repair services address issues related to underground drainage systems, including the correction of damaged, collapsed, or improperly installed ditches. These projects often involve restoring proper water flow, preventing erosion, and maintaining the integrity of drainage pathways around residential properties. Homeowners typically seek ditch repair when noticing pooling water, soil erosion, or structural damage that could compromise landscaping or foundation stability.
Before requesting ditch repair, property owners should consider the extent of the damage, the accessibility of the affected area, and any permits or regulations that may apply. Understanding the specific issues, such as whether the problem is caused by inadequate slope, debris buildup, or structural failure, helps ensure the repair work addresses the root cause. Clear communication about the property's drainage needs can facilitate a more effective and lasting solution.

Ditch Repair Questions
What types of ditch repair services are available? Services include fixing broken or collapsed ditches, correcting improper grading, and restoring drainage pathways to ensure proper water flow.
When should a ditch be repaired? Repairs are needed when there is erosion, water pooling, or damage that affects drainage or property stability.
What signs indicate a ditch needs attention? Signs include standing water, soil erosion, uneven ground, or visible damage along the ditch line.
How can proper ditch repair benefit a property? Proper repair helps prevent flooding, reduces soil erosion, and maintains effective drainage around the property.
